ISHS Acta Horticulturae 552: XX International Eucarpia Symposium, Section Ornamentals, Strategies for New Ornamentals - Part I

INTERSPECIFIC HYBRIDISATION OF LEUCADENDRON

Authors:   G. Yan, B. Croxford, R. Sedgley
Keywords:   Plant breeding, pollen storage, pollen pistil interaction, seed germination, chromosome number, Proteaceae
Abstract:
More than 500 different interspecific cross combinations from 140 genotypes of 27 Leucadendron species were hand pollinated in 1998-2000 flowering seasons aiming at producing new cultivars suitable for Australian growing conditions. More than 2,000 flower heads were collected and about 18,000 seeds were extracted. Over 3,000 seedlings representing most cross combinations have been planted. A breeding protocol including, selection of parents, pollen collection, assessment and storage, isolation of female flowers, pollination and seed collection and germination has been developed. Studies of pollen pistil interactions revealed that hybridisation barriers exist among some interspecific cross combinations. Cytogenetic work indicated that 25 genotypes involving 15 species studied so far have the same chromosome number of 26 with little chromosome size variation.
